The American Victory Ship & Museum is a unique maritime museum located in the vibrant city of Tampa, Florida. This fascinating attraction is housed aboard a fully restored World War II cargo ship, one of only four operational ships of its kind in the United States. Visitors can embark on a self-guided tour, experiencing the vessel's rich history and the significant role it played during wartime. As you wander through the ship’s decks, you will encounter various exhibits showcasing the maritime heritage and the sacrifices made by those who served in the military. The museum also features displays of naval equipment and artifacts, providing a deeper understanding of life at sea during wartime. Tourists will appreciate the informative plaques and interactive displays that enrich their visit, offering insights into the ship's operation and its missions during World War II. The ship's location near the scenic Channelside district adds to the experience, allowing visitors to enjoy the beautiful waterfront views. The American Victory Ship & Museum hosts various events throughout the year, including educational programs and community gatherings, making it a lively hub for both locals and tourists. Local tips
- Plan your visit during the weekdays to avoid crowds, ensuring a more personal exploration of the ship.
- Check the museum's website for any special events or educational programs happening during your visit.
- Wear comfortable shoes, as the ship's decks can be uneven, and there are many stairs to navigate.
- Bring a camera to capture the stunning views of the surrounding waterfront and the ship's impressive features.
